Syncope, or transient loss of consciousness, is a clinical condition that presents a diagnostic challenge due to its multifactorial etiology. A systematic approach is crucial for accurate diagnosis and effective management.
Syncope accounts for 1-3% of emergency department visits and up to 6% of hospital admissions. Despite its prevalence, the underlying cause often remains elusive. It may result from cardiovascular issues, neurological disorders, metabolic problems, or psychological factors. The transient nature of syncope and the lack of specific biomarkers further complicate diagnosis.
A comprehensive history and physical examination remain the cornerstone of syncope diagnosis. The initial assessment should focus on identifying potential triggers, prodromal symptoms, and post-event recovery characteristics. It is also important to consider the patient's medical history, medications, and family history of syncope or sudden death. Diagnostic tests such as ECG, echocardiography, or tilt-table testing may be employed based on clinical suspicion.
Management of syncope is tailored to the underlying cause. Cardiovascular syncope may necessitate pharmacological treatment, pacemaker implantation, or even cardiac surgery. Neurological syncope may require adjustment of antihypertensive medications or treatment of underlying neurological conditions. In cases of psychogenic pseudosyncope, cognitive behavioral therapy may be beneficial.
Prevention of syncope recurrences involves addressing modifiable risk factors, such as dehydration, orthostatic hypotension, and certain medications. Patient education on physical counter-pressure maneuvers can also be helpful.
Deciphering the enigma of syncope requires a comprehensive, systematic approach. A thorough history and physical examination, judicious use of diagnostic tests, and tailored management strategies are key to addressing this common yet complex clinical problem. As our understanding of syncope continues to evolve, so too must our approach to its diagnosis and management.
